Environment: milieu / climate zone / пределы глубины / distribution range экология

морской демерсальный; пределы глубины 15 - 27 m (Ref. 57560). Tropical; 22°S - 27°S (Ref. 57560)

распространение страны | регионы FAO | Ecosystems | места находок | карта точек | интродукции | Faunafri

Western Central Pacific: Australia.

Краткое описание определительные ключи | морфология | морфометрия

членистые (мягкие) лучи спинного плавника (общее число) : 64 - 71; членистые (мягкие) лучи анального плавника: 50 - 52; позвонки: 35 - 36. Diagnosis. Dorsal rays 64-71; anal rays 50-52; dorsal and anal rays unbranched; pelvic rays 5; caudal rays 18, 14 branched. Lateral-line scales 68-73 (counted to origin of dorsoanterior branch on head). Only tips of cteni projecting beyond posterior edge of scales, with at most 8 cteni tips posteriorly on body, fewer anteriorly. Eyes separated by 3 rows of scales at narrowest place, with an additional row medially and anteriorly on each eye. Vertebrae 35-36 (usually 35); dorsal pterygiophores anterior to fourth neural spine 10-11. Body depth 2.3-2.55 in SL; head length (HL) 4.4-4.8 in SL; snout length 2.3-2.5 in HL. Scales anteriorly on head replaced by slender cirri, progressively longer, those at ventral edge of head and front of snout up to three-fourths eye diameter in length. Lateral line aligned with dorsal edge of upper eye, ending with a dorsoanterior branch of 7-9 pored scales, straight branch of 4-6 scales, and ventral branch of 7-9 scales; no pores detected beneath scales on ocular side of body. Eye diameter 5.0-6.5 in HL; upper eye overlapping anterior one-half to three-fourths of lower eye; narrowest vertical interorbital space 8.2-9.0 in HL; upper end of gill opening at level of ventral fleshy edge of lower eye: tubular anterior nostril broad, not reaching fleshy base of lower eye when laid back. Caudal peduncle absent, depth at base of caudal fin 1.55-1.8 in HL; caudal fin rounded, its length 4.1-4.5 in SL. Longest dorsal ray 1.35-1.5 in HL; blind side of dorsal and anal rays with a lengthwise thin membranous ridge, broad at base and narrowing as it extends up to three-fourths ray length anteriorly, progressively shorter and narrower posteriorly; edge of membrane on anterior rays of blind side of dorsal fin with cirri; pelvic fins 1.9-2.05 in HL, the tip of longest ray extending to base of second or third anal ray; ocular-side pelvic fin distinctly anterior and larger than fin of blind side; both fins broadly joined by membrane from their fifth rays and jointly to the large genital papilla about one-half length above its base. Color in alcohol light brown, densely dotted with black and short black scale edges; scattered roundish pale spots smaller than eye variously present, some free of black dots; median fins with black dots, but fewer than on body; one specimen with a few large dark blotches on lateral line and on either side of lateral line (Ref. 57560).

Estimates based on models

Preferred temperature (ссылка 123201): 24.3 - 24.8, mean 24.6 °C (based on 10 cells).
Phylogenetic diversity index (ссылка 82804):  PD50 = 0.5000   [Uniqueness, from 0.5 = low to 2.0 = high].
Bayesian length-weight: a=0.00977 (0.00466 - 0.02049), b=3.07 (2.90 - 3.24), in cm total length, based on LWR estimates for this (Sub)family-body shape (Ref. 93245).
Trophic level (ссылка 69278):  3.6   ±0.5 se; based on size and trophs of closest relatives
устойчивость к внешним воздействиям (ссылка 120179):  высокий, минимальное время удвоения популяции до 15 месяцев (Preliminary K or Fecundity.).
Fishing Vulnerability (Ref. 59153):  Low vulnerability (10 of 100). 🛈
